Former prime minister calls on to actively trade with Vietnam, India and Iran

Kyrgyzstan has an opportunity of establishing more liberal foreign trade regimes with new countries such as Vietnam, India and Iran. The former head of government urged to cooperate more actively with them. Temir Sariev said it today at the forum «Integration processes within EEU.»

He also noted the increased access of Kyrgyzstanis to the market with a total capacity of 190 million people.

• A significant part of our migrant workers live and work in ​​Russia and Kazakhstan, that is about 650,000 people. Conditions for them improved significantly.

Temir Sariev agreed that the economic difficulties in Russia and Kazakhstan «slurred» the positive effect of integration. In his opinion, these are short-term costs.

He believes that Kyrgyzstan will see the positive results in the medium and long term.

Candidate for presidency criticized officials for poor information and consulting work with the real sector representatives.

According to Temir Sariev, products, goods and services that Kyrgyztanis present on the EEU market must be of high quality to compete.
